PE/VC Investments Surge 60% YoY To $13.6 Billion In Jul-Sep Quarter: Report
OutlookIndia
ยท
1y ago
Medial
According to the latest EY-IVCA monthly PE/VC roundup, private equity (PE) and venture capital (VC) investments in India saw a significant growth of 60% YoY in the July-September quarter, reaching $13.6 billion. The quarter recorded 209 deals, indicating a rise in investments. However, compared to the previous quarter, the total value of deals was slightly lower, down by 5%. Growth investments and buyouts were the highest sectors, while the life sciences sector received a considerable sum of investments. The start-up sector faced challenges, with investments at a seven-year low. Exits also showed growth across all deal segments.

FDI inflows jump 45 pc to USD 29.79 bn in Apr-Sep 2024
Livemint
ยท
8m ago
Medial
According to government data, foreign direct investment (FDI) in India grew by 45% YoY to reach $29.79 billion in April-September this fiscal year. FDI in India's services, computer, telecom, and pharma sectors saw healthy inflows. In the July-September quarter alone, FDI rose by 43% YoY to $13.6 billion. Total FDI, including equity inflows, reinvested earnings, and other capital, increased by 28% to $42.1 billion in the first half of this fiscal year. Major countries contributing to FDI inflows were Mauritius, Singapore, the US, the Netherlands, the UAE, Cayman Islands, and Cyprus. However, inflows declined from Japan and the UK.

M&A deal value soars 60% to $19.6 billion in Q1FY25, PE dips slightly
Livemint
ยท
1y ago
Medial
According to a report by PwC India, the merger and acquisition (M&A) deal value surged by 60% to $19.6 billion in the first quarter of 2024, while private equity (PE) deal value slightly decreased. The report highlights a 24% increase in deal volume compared to the previous quarter, with traditional sectors attracting significant investments. The media and entertainment sector led in terms of value, while retail and consumer sectors had the highest deal volume. The report suggests a promising future for capital markets in India.

PE/VC bets grow 5% to $56B in 2024, current year to be challenging: Report
YourStory
ยท
6m ago
Medial
Investments by private equity and venture capital grew 5% to $56 billion in 2024 following two years of decline, according to a report by IVCA and EY. The year saw a 54% increase in deal volumes, primarily due to a surge in credit deals. However, a challenging 2025 is anticipated due to potential global policy impacts and slowing Indian consumption. There was a 34% decline in new fundraises, while exit deals totaled $26.7 billion, aided by capital market conditions.

High valuations, uncertainty weigh on PE/VC activity in April
YourStory
ยท
2m ago
Medial
Private equity (PE) and venture capital (VC) investments fell to $4.7 billion in April 2025 due to heightened uncertainty and high valuation expectations from sellers, according to a report by IVCA and EY. This represents a 6% decrease from April 2024 and a 20% decrease from March 2025. Start-up investments led with $1.8 billion, while infrastructure and financial services dominated sectors. Exits also declined, with 12 exits totaling $489 million, down from both April and March of the previous years.

Fintech funding in Jan-March down 57% year on year, but up 59% from last quarter
Economic Times
ยท
1y ago
Medial
Funding for Indian fintech startups has decreased by 57% YoY in the first quarter of 2024, totaling $551 million. This is down from $1.3 billion raised in the same period last year. However, there was a 59% increase in funding compared to the previous quarter. Seed stage funding dropped 77%, early stage funding declined 42%, and late stage funding fell 60% YoY. Alternative lending, regtech, and banking tech were the top performing sectors, with alternative lending accounting for 89% of total funding. Some notable investments were made in Avanse, Perfios, IDfy, and Mswipe. The report also highlighted increased scrutiny and regulatory changes faced by the Indian fintech ecosystem. Perfios emerged as the only unicorn in Q1 2024.

After two-year lull, Indiaโs PE-VC market rebounds 9% to $43 billion: Report
Economic Times
ยท
3m ago
Medial
India's private equity and venture capital (PE-VC) investments rebounded to $43 billion across 1,600 deals in 2024, following two years of decline, according to a Bain & Company report with IVCA. Driven by venture capital and growth investments, PE deals remained stable at about $29 billion. India led Asia Pacific exits with $33 billion value, a 16% rise. Increased IPOs and successful block trades boosted public market exits, indicating a maturing PE-VC ecosystem.

PE-VC Investments Increase To $5.2 Billion In Aug As Large Deals Shoot Up
OutlookIndia
ยท
1y ago
Medial
Venture capital and private equity investments in India surged to $5.2 billion in August, more than double the amount invested in the same month last year. Despite a decline in the number of transactions, the rise in investments can be attributed to 13 large deals worth over $100 million each. The infrastructure sector attracted the most investments, followed by retail and consumer products. The report also highlighted an increase in exit values, with funds raising $1.5 billion in August 2023.
